Hope everyone had a fun but safe Cinco de Mayo. We wanted to enjoy Margaritas on Cinco de mayo but as you know the pre-made Margarita mix is loaded with sugar. We found a recipe on the net for a low carb margarita. I can’t remember where I got it from. The recipe turned out to be great. I actually enjoyed it more than the pre-made stuff. The pre-made mix is way too sweet for me. This was still sweet but not over the top.
Here is the recipe we used: (I wish I could remember the site so I can give them credit. If I can find the site I will post later.)
I found the site Bellaonline. The recipe was written by Lisa Shea.
Ingredients:
1/2 tsp orange extract
1 packet Splenda (or 2 tsp powdered)
1 tsp water
1 shot tequila
1/8 tsp lime juice
1/4 tsp lemon juice
Mix together the orange extract, Splenda and water. This pretty much is the curocao – orange extract is up to 85% alcohol. Put crushed ice into a shaker and pour this liquid over the ice. Now add in 1 shot tequila, plus the lemon and lime juice. Shake thoroughly and pour into a glass.

Ingredients:
Fresh Mint 2 sprigs
Half a fresh lime
12 drops Sweet 10 sugar substitute
Crushed ice
2 oz Bacardi Rum
Splash club soda
Mixing instructions:
Muddle 2 mint sprigs and three lime wedges with a sugar substitute in the bottom of a tall glass. When the ingredients are well pulverized, add ice to fill the glass. Add the rum and a splash of club soda. Stir very well.
You have just made a low carb mojito that taste great!

I enjoy a good Martini. The great news for me is the drink has no carbs but does have approximately 156 calories per serving. A couple warnings, if you are in phase one of the South Beach Diet you are really not supposed to have any alcohol.
When I was in phase one of the diet, I cheated once and had a martini at our Valentine’s Day dinner. The drink did not slow my weight loss down one bit. So it’s up to you but I had to warn you.
My Tasty Martini Recipe:
Ingredients:
2 1/2 oz Tanqueray Gin
1/2 oz dry vermouth (Martini & Rossi)
Ice
Prepare the Martini Glass:
Pour the vermouth into a chilled Martin glass and swish around to coat the glass.
Pour out the vermouth. You just want a coating on the glass.
Mix the Gin:
Fill Shaker with cracked ice.
Pour Gin into shaker
Shake 10 times
Strain Gin into the chilled vermouth coated glass.
Garnish with a martini olive
